Little more than a spare part during his first two years in the league, Minnesota Vikings free safety Brian Russell intercepted nine passes in 2003, tying for the NFL lead. He also started all 16 contests and, more amazingly for a player who spent 2001 on the practice squad and 2002 on special teams, Russell was on the field for all 955 defensive snaps.
